Перечислите процессы с помощью их запускаемой командной строки

Я ищу функцию Windows или сторонний инструмент, который может создать список активных процессов (как в диспетчере задач) с командной строкой, используемой для запуска каждого процесса.

например, если я запускаю "php.exe -q script.php" в командной строке, во время выполнения моего процесса я бы хотел видеть эту команду в списке, а не только "php.exe"

Tasklist, Process Explorer, Taskinfo... не может предоставить эту информацию и / или сделать ее доступной в текстовом формате. Знаете ли вы, существуют ли такие инструменты / функции?

Спасибо

1 ответ

Решение
wmic process list full /format:htable > wmic_task_list.html

или же

wmic process get Name,ProcessId,CommandLine /format:table > wmic_task_list.txt

Увидеть wmic process list /format /? или же wmic process get /format /? для списка допустимых форматов вывода.

Другие вопросы по тегам